OUR PHILOSOPHY

At JOY Academy, we believe children learn best when they feel safe, loved, curious, and connected. Our philosophy is simple: children grow through meaningful experiences, caring relationships, and the joy of discovery.
 
Our Waldorf-inspired approach helps us teach the whole child. This means we support each child’s mind, heart, body, and spirit—not just academics. Children learn through stories, art, music, movement, nature, hands-on work, daily routines, and real-life experiences.
 
We want children to grow in ways that are healthy, balanced, and age-appropriate:
  • Head: building thinking, problem-solving, and understanding
  • Heart: nurturing kindness, confidence, imagination, and joy
  • Hands: learning through creativity, movement, practical skills, and hands-on work
 
We do not believe learning should be rushed or driven by high-pressure testing. Instead, we meet children where they are and help them grow with confidence, independence, and a love of learning.
 
Parents can expect our learning environment to value:
  • Warm relationships and community connection
  • Respect for each child’s natural growth
  • Hands-on learning and real-life experiences
  • Joy, curiosity, imagination, and creativity
  • Kindness, responsibility, and good judgment

We also teach and practice Stephen R. Covey's 8 Habits for Happy Kids to help our students in becoming future leaders: 
  1. Be Proactive
  2. Begin With the End in Mind
  3. Put First Things First
  4. Think Win-Win
  5. Seek First to Understand Then to Be Understood
  6. Synergize
  7. Sharpen the Saw
  8. Find Your Voice
